Mr. Speaker, Canada is in mourning. Canadians and all members of the House are lamenting the loss of a great patriot. Brian Mulroney was a leader of this country, with exceptional qualities that made his country a better place. Not only was Brian Mulroney a great prime minister, he was a man who respected Parliament and made this place better for having been part of it. When the House resumes, there will be tributes from members of all parties in the House. Until then, I believe that I speak on behalf of all of us in extending our deepest condolences to his family and countless friends. I would also like to inform the House that the opposition day planned for today will be postponed until Monday, March 18. Furthermore, in light of the passing of the Right Hon. Brian Mulroney, I would like to seek the unanimous consent of the House to adopt the following motion: That, notwithstanding any standing order, special order or usual practice of the House: (a) on Monday, March 18, 2024, if a recorded division is requested pursuant to Standing Order 45(4)(a) during the proceedings related to the business of supply, it shall not be deferred; and (b) the House do now adjourn pursuant to Standing Orders 24 and 28.
